## Artifact Signing — SDK Parity Notes (Weekly Sync)

Kestrel SDK for Android reached parity with the Swift client this sprint: offline queueing, batched telemetry, and retry semantics now match. Both SDKs ship as signed artifacts from the same pipeline. Remaining gap: background sync throttling, targeted next sprint. Verify both release bundles before tagging. Both artifacts validate against the shared signing key below.

signing key of kawig-fafog = bky19_6Fypv1qws7J8qJtaYjX

## Deep-Link Routing Overview

Linkspool resolves all inbound deep links through the Fernway router before any screen is mounted, validating scheme, host, and signed payload. Unrecognized routes fall back to the audit sink rather than the home view. Route-claim records live in the routing database, reachable via the connection string below.

database URL for bahop-yagep: mssql://sildor_svc:35ha7jz@db-fb6d.nelvrodyn.example:5432/casath

## Building Access — Spares Room (Hullbrook Annex)

Contractors: the spare hardware room is down the east corridor on the ground floor, third door on the left. Sign in at the front desk first and grab a visitor lanyard. Anything you take out, jot it in the blue logbook — yes, even the little stuff. The door self-locks, so don't wedge it. To get in, punch in the code below.

staff pass of hagug-taguf = bdg-HJ-9

Finance Review: FY Headcount Plan

Quick summary for the incoming director — we're penciling in 14 net new hires next year, mostly engineering on the Larkspur product line, plus two finance analysts. Payroll growth lands around 9%, inside the envelope Tomas set last spring. Backfills stay frozen in ops until Q2. Nothing scary in the numbers, honestly. That said, there's one confidential note on business plans you should read first.

confidential, yafof-tawef: The finance team signed off on a budget of $34.3 million for Project Zorox. The renewal with Aldethax Freight closes at $12.7 million a year, 10 percent below the last contract.

### Step 4: Register your event schemas

Plugin authors must publish schemas to the Fenwick registry before first deploy. Use the CLI: validate locally, then push with a version bump. Breaking changes require a new major version; the registry rejects incompatible edits. Schemas are immutable once consumed. All pushes must be signed, and the registry verifies your submission against the deploy key shown below.

deploy key for kagup-bawig: bky9_ZMq28eTw9